Transaction 6bfad3f98fa9aba7e2889672b5e58a27166c411729dd8530207fd462ca384f90
1 Input
1 Output
-
6bfad3f98fa9aba7e2889672b5e58a27166c411729dd8530207fd462ca384f90:0
- value
- 14658308
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cf19a6c7ca4a351c545e8aa290f043ba31c09490 OP_EQUAL
- address
- 3La4XYoax5DeE3ShjEKRDduaZN1k3jBwNq